Cherrapunji vs Rome, Ga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Cherrapunji, India and Rome, Ga, Usa is approximately 13,418 km or 8,338 mi.
  • To reach Cherrapunji in this distance one would set out from Rome, Ga bearing 3.4° or N and follow the great circles arc to approach Cherrapunji bearing 176.9° or S .
  • Cherrapunji has a subtropical highland climate with dry winters (Cwb) whereas Rome, Ga has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Cherrapunji is in or near the subtropical rain forest biome whereas Rome, Ga is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 2.3 °C (4.1°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 12.2 °C (22°F) less in Cherrapunji. The continentality subtype is barely hyperoce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 10371.4 mm (408.3 in) more which is equivalent to 10371.4 l/m² (254.54 US gal/ft²) or 103,714,000 l/ha (11,087,715 US gal/ac) more. About 8 3/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 8.7° higher in Cherrapunji than in Rome, Ga.
